Bobcat 320 family from Xenics

Bobcat 320 is a small, cooled and high performing near infrared camera. All models of the Bobcat series offer high sensitivity paired with low noise electronics and show perfect image quality in the group of QVGA cameras. Depending on the model the cameras are equipped with either GigE Vision or CameraLink Interface.

With superior image quality the Bobcat 320 cooled detector family offers different models for various applications. These cameras are temperature stabilized for long running applications and are not affected by ambient temperature changes.

Models

Bobcat 320-100
  • Basic version
  • full frame rate 100 Hz
  • without windowing
  • lower cost camera
  • preconfigured exposure time range of 0,5 to 10 ms
  • used for all basic NIR applications
  • Interfaces: GigE Vision and CameraLink
Bobcat 320-400
  • 400 Hz full frame rate
  • flexible windowing features for up to 10000 Hz 
  • high flexibility
  • maximum frame rates of 400 fps
  • integration time between 0,01 and 40 ms
    (widens the usability into almost all NIR application)
  • Interfaces: GigE Vision and CameraLink.
Bobcat Plus
  • Top of the line model
  • 2 read out modes: IWR (Integrate then Read) or ITR (Integrate while Read)
  • 2 Gain modes allows the change between High Gain [HG] and High Dynamic Range
  • different integration times and noise settings
